package common;
|
|
|
|
import java.util.BitSet;
|
|
import java.util.Iterator;
|
|
import java.util.NoSuchElementException;
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Convenience class to loop easily over the set/clear bits of a BitSet.
|
|
*
|
|
* For example:<br/><br/>
|
|
* <code>for (Integer index : getSetBits(set)) { ... }</code><br/>
|
|
*/
|
|
public class IterableBitSet implements Iterable<Integer>
|
|
{
|
|
private BitSet set;
|
|
private boolean clearBits = false;
|
|
private Integer maxIndex = null;
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Constructor for an Iterable that iterates over the set bits of {@code set}
|
|
*/
|
|
public IterableBitSet(BitSet set)
|
|
{
|
|
this.set = set;
|
|
this.clearBits = false;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Constructor for an Iterable that iterates over bits of the given set {@code set},
|
|
* up to the maximal index given by {@code maxIndex}. If {@code clearBits} is {@code true},
|
|
* iterate over the cleared bits instead of the set bits.
|
|
* @param set the underlying BitSet
|
|
* @param maxIndex the maximal index for iteration (negative = iterate over the empty set)
|
|
* @param clearBits if true, iterate over the cleared bits in the BitSet
|
|
*/
|
|
public IterableBitSet(BitSet set, int maxIndex, boolean clearBits)
|
|
{
|
|
this.set = set;
|
|
this.maxIndex = maxIndex;
|
|
this.clearBits = clearBits;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/** Implementation of the iterator over the set bits */
|
|
private class SetBitsIterator implements Iterator<Integer> {
|
|
private int index = set.nextSetBit(0);
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public boolean hasNext() {
|
|
if (maxIndex != null && index > maxIndex) {
|
|
// limit to 0 ... maxIndex
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
return index >= 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public Integer next() {
|
|
if (hasNext()) {
|
|
Integer next = index;
|
|
index = set.nextSetBit(index + 1);
|
|
return next;
|
|
}
|
|
throw new NoSuchElementException();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public void remove() {
|
|
throw new UnsupportedOperationException();
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/** Implementation of the iterator over the cleared bits, requires that {@code maxIndex != null} */
|
|
private class ClearBitsIterator implements Iterator<Integer> {
|
|
private int index = set.nextClearBit(0);
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public boolean hasNext() {
|
|
if (index > maxIndex) {
|
|
// limit to 0 ... maxIndex
|
|
return false;
|
|
}
|
|
return true;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public Integer next() {
|
|
if (hasNext()) {
|
|
Integer next = index;
|
|
index = set.nextClearBit(index + 1);
|
|
return next;
|
|
}
|
|
throw new NoSuchElementException();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public void remove() {
|
|
throw new UnsupportedOperationException();
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
@Override
|
|
public Iterator<Integer> iterator() {
|
|
if (clearBits == false) {
|
|
return new SetBitsIterator();
|
|
} else {
|
|
return new ClearBitsIterator();
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Get an IterableBitSet that iterates over the bits of {@code set} that are set.
|
|
* @param set a BitSet
|
|
* @return an IterableBitSet over the set bits
|
|
*/
|
|
public static IterableBitSet getSetBits(BitSet set)
|
|
{
|
|
return new IterableBitSet(set);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Get an IterableBitSet that iterates over the cleared bits of {@code set}, up to {@code maxIndex}
|
|
* @param set a BitSet
|
|
* @param maxIndex the maximal index
|
|
* @return an IterableBitSet over the cleared bits
|
|
*/
|
|
public static IterableBitSet getClearBits(BitSet set, int maxIndex)
|
|
{
|
|
return new IterableBitSet(set, maxIndex, true);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Simple test method.
|
|
*
|
|
* @param args ignored
|
|
*/
|
|
public static void main(String[] args)
|
|
{
|
|
BitSet test = new BitSet();
|
|
test.set(1);
|
|
test.set(2);
|
|
test.set(3);
|
|
test.set(5);
|
|
test.set(8);
|
|
test.set(13);
|
|
test.set(21);
|
|
|
|
System.out.println("\n" + test + " - set bits:");
|
|
for (Integer index : getSetBits(test)) {
|
|
System.out.println(index);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
test.clear();
|
|
for (@SuppressWarnings("unused") Integer index : getSetBits(test)) {
|
|
throw new RuntimeException("BitSet should be empty!");
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
}
